My Project
My first graders are bright, curious, and full of energy. What makes them truly special is their resilience—they show up every day eager to learn, even when facing challenges beyond the classroom. They’re developing a love for reading, writing, and creative expression, and my goal is to give them a space that nurtures that growth and keeps them excited about learning.
This project will provide flexible seating, engaging literacy materials, and essential classroom supplies that support focus, comfort, and creativity.
The mobile teaching easel will allow me to model reading and writing strategies during small-group lessons and whole-class instruction, helping visual and kinesthetic learners better engage with content. The bean bag chairs will create a cozy reading nook where students can relax and focus during independent reading time. Decodable CVC books will support my beginning readers in building strong phonics foundations, while the pencils, markers, and Flair pens will give them the tools they need to express themselves through writing and art.
My goal is to create a classroom where every child feels seen, supported, and capable of success. These resources will help foster a positive learning environment where students can focus, explore, and build the confidence they need to thrive academically and emotionally.
